“沪惠保”如何答好“普惠”民生答卷

Core Insights - The "Hu Hui Bao" program, a customized commercial supplementary health insurance in Shanghai, has opened its enrollment window for 2025, attracting over 4 million participants on the first day, highlighting its significant appeal as the largest "benefit insurance" project in the country [1][8] - Since its launch in 2021, "Hu Hui Bao" has adhered to principles of government guidance, commercial operation, and public benefit, with cumulative enrollment exceeding 26 million by the end of March 2025 and total claims surpassing 2.2 billion yuan [1][8] - The program has undergone multiple upgrades over the years, enhancing coverage while maintaining stable premium rates, with the maximum coverage amount increasing from 2.3 million yuan to 3.1 million yuan [2][3] Enrollment and Coverage - "Hu Hui Bao" is characterized by low thresholds, high coverage, and broad accessibility, allowing all Shanghai basic medical insurance participants to enroll regardless of age, health status, or occupation [2][3] - The premium has remained unchanged since 2022 at 129 yuan per year, while the coverage has been enhanced, with the deductible decreasing from 20,000 yuan in 2022 to 12,000 yuan in 2024 [2][3] Service and Claims - The program has expanded its service offerings, including coverage for specific high-cost medications and advanced treatments, with the number of covered domestic specialty drugs increasing from 41 to 48 in 2025 [3][4] - Claims processing has improved significantly, with an average case resolution time of just 2.3 days and a 90% application rate for electronic medical data, enhancing the overall user experience [5][6] Financial Sustainability - "Hu Hui Bao" operates under a co-insurance model involving multiple insurance companies to ensure risk sharing and sustainable operations [4][10] - The program aims for a "break-even" model, balancing high claim rates with low premiums, which is essential for maintaining its long-term viability [10][11] Innovations and Benefits - New benefits for 2025 include a 10% discount on original research drugs and online consultations with top-tier specialists, catering to the healthcare needs of various demographics, especially those with mild conditions [7][10] - The program has also expanded its family account pooling, allowing for broader coverage among relatives, enhancing its appeal to families [11]
